Un cordial saludos
Soy novato en esto de Centos y me estoy dando a la tarea de configuar postfix y dovecot con soporte para TLS y autenticacion, para ello estoy siguiendo los siguientes pasos :
Generando firma digital, y certificado.
Acceda al directorio /etc/pki/tls/.
cd /etc/pki/tls/
Los servidores de correo electrónico, como Sendmail, y Postfix, pueden utilizar una firma digital creada con algoritmo DSA de 1024 octetos. Para tal fin, se crea primero un archivo de parámetros DSA:
openssl dsaparam 1024 -out dsa1024.pem
A continuación, se utiliza este archivo de parámetros DSA para crear una llave con algoritmo DSA, y estructura x509, así como también el correspondiente certificado. En el ejemplo a continuación, se establece una validez por 1095 días (tres años) para el certificado creado.
|openssl req -x509 -nodes -newkey dsa:dsa1024.pem -days 1095 -out certs/smtp.crt -keyout private/smtp.key
al llevara a cabo este paso me da el siguiente error :
Generating a 1024 bit DSA private key writing new private key to 'private/smtp.key' private/smtp.key: No such file or directory 31748:error:02001002:system library:fopen:No such file or directory:bss_file.c:352:fopen('private/smtp.key','w') 31748:error:20074002:BIO routines:FILE_CTRL:system lib:bss_file.c:354:
podrian decirme ustedes a que se bebe este error ......gracias de antemano
|
ya di con el problema ........... es que no estaba especificando bien la ruta de los certificados que queria firmar y por eso daba el error ...........gracias por todo
El 25/01/2012 17:04, JAVIER escribió:
Un cordial saludos Soy novato en esto de Centos y me estoy dando a la tarea de configuar postfix y dovecot con soporte para TLS y autenticacion, para ello estoy siguiendo los siguientes pasos : Generando firma digital, y certificado.
Acceda al directorio /etc/pki/tls/.
cd /etc/pki/tls/
Los servidores de correo electrónico, como Sendmail, y Postfix, pueden utilizar una firma digital creada con algoritmo DSA de 1024 octetos. Para tal fin, se crea primero un archivo de parámetros DSA:
openssl dsaparam 1024 -out dsa1024.pem
A continuación, se utiliza este archivo de parámetros DSA para crear una llave con algoritmo DSA, y estructura x509, así como también el correspondiente certificado. En el ejemplo a continuación, se establece una validez por 1095 días (tres años) para el certificado creado.
|openssl req -x509 -nodes -newkey dsa:dsa1024.pem -days 1095 -out certs/smtp.crt -keyout private/smtp.key
al llevara a cabo este paso me da el siguiente error :
Generating a 1024 bit DSA private key writing new private key to 'private/smtp.key' private/smtp.key: No such file or directory 31748:error:02001002:system library:fopen:No such file or directory:bss_file.c:352:fopen('private/smtp.key','w') 31748:error:20074002:BIO routines:FILE_CTRL:system lib:bss_file.c:354:
podrian decirme ustedes a que se bebe este error ......gracias de antemano
|